TUL Corporation's PCS HD4850 is the world's first graphics card to offer on-board 2gig video memory. The card is based on RV770 core chip, with 800 stream processors and 2GB of GDDR3 high-speed memory. According to firm, the card is powerful enough to drive most demanding applications, including most intense 3D games, even those with artificial intelligence, physics operations and tessellation."
